综上所述,vite 构建项目与 vue-cli 构建的项目在开发模式下还是有比较大的区别: Vite 在开发模式下不需要打包可以直接运行,使用的是 ES6 的模块化加载规则;Vue-CLI 开发模式下必须对项目打包才可以运行 Vite 基于缓存的热更新,Vue-CLI 基于 Webpack 的热更新 1.2、使用vite构建第一个vue项目 方法一:
Lint1.@vue/cli-plugin-eslint1. No built-in we can usevite-plugin-eslint, Jest1.@vue/cli-plugin-jest1. will have first-class jest support Milestones Done✅vs WIP⬜️vs❌Won't support ✅Plugin ✅we can do nothing but rewrite corresponding vite-plugin, most code and tools can...
综上所述,vite 构建项目与 vue-cli 构建的项目在开发模式下还是有比较大的区别: Vite 在开发模式下不需要打包可以直接运行,使用的是 ES6 的模块化加载规则;Vue-CLI 开发模式下必须对项目打包才可以运行 Vite 基于缓存的热更新,Vue-CLI 基于 Webpack 的热更新 1.2、使用vite构建第一个vue项目 方法一: 要使用 ...
npx eslint --version module.exports= {root:true,env: {node:true},// 所使用的规则// 可以根据要求,去官网对照使用自己所需要的规则'extends': ['plugin:vue/vue3-essential','eslint:recommended','@vue/typescript/recommended'],parserOptions: {ecmaVersion:2020},// 自定义规则 三个状态代表不同的...
迁移到Vite的第一步是更新package.json中的依赖项。我们需要删除与Vue CLI相关的依赖项。// package.json "@vue/cli-plugin-babel": "~4.5.0", // remove "@vue/cli-plugin-eslint": "~4.5.0", // remove "@vue/cli-plugin-router": "~4.5.0", // remove "@vue/cli-plugin-vuex": "~4...
vite-plugin-eslint vite-plugin-checker 这里出现了一些第三方类型报错,可以用patch-package解决。 alias 回到刚才那个alias失效的问题,这下就容易多了。 // vue.config.ts import type { ProjectOptions } from '@vue/cli-service'; // ... import packageJson from './package.json'; ...
提示:如果没有安装 vue-cli ,执行npm install -g @vue/cli安装即可。 vue create "项目名称" 1. ② 选择 Manually select features(手动选择功能)。 ③ 根据自己需求选择,这里只选择了 Linter / Formatter。 ④ 选择版本。 ⑤ 选择 ESLint + Prettier。 ⑥ 选择 Lint on save。 ⑦ 选择 In dedicated conf...
大家好, 本文记录了最近在Vite+Vue3搭建的JavaScript项目中配置ESLint和Prettier来检查代码风格和格式化代码的经验,下一篇记录为该项目添加husky+lint-staged来实现git提交时对代码进行检查和格式化。 项目介绍 该项目使用的包管理器是pnpm,使用其他工具的朋友自己修改文中pnpm相关的安装命令 ...
如果vue-cli3.0项目中使用了eslint配置就需要对它有一些了解: 一:位置:在项目的package.json文件下的“eslintConfig”中配置 如果关闭eslint配置直接在package.json中注释掉eslint的配置就可以 eslintConfig对象中**“root”:true** 告诉eslint找当前配置文件不能往父级查找 ...
vite vue3使用eslint的方法 文心快码BaiduComate 在Vite Vue3 项目中使用 ESLint 的步骤如下: 1. 安装 ESLint 和相关插件 首先,你需要安装 ESLint 和一些常用的插件,比如 eslint-plugin-vue 用于支持 Vue 文件的 linting。你可以通过 npm 或 yarn 来安装这些依赖。 bash npm install eslint eslint-plugin-...